Accenture (NYSE: ACN) has appointed five former federal officials to Accenture’s newly formed federal advisory board, Accenture announced Tuesday.
Accenture said the board will meet quarterly and advise the company’s federal services unit on the federal market, industry trends and business strategies.

Accenture (NYSE: ACN) has reported financial results for the first quarter of its 2012 fiscal year ended Nov. 30, 2011.
The company reported its health and public service operating group pulled in $1.1 billion in net revenue during the first quarter of fiscal 2012, compared with $932 million for the first quarter of fiscal 2011, an increase of 13 percent.

Accenture (NYSE: ACN) has won a five-year contract worth $10.8 million with the U.S. Federal Energy Regulatory Commission to provide Oracle’s PeopleSoft application hosting and support services.

The U.S. Navy has awarded Accenture Federal Services (NYSE: ACN) a three-year contract to assess and design standard financial business processes with all of its major commands.
The Navy said the award is key to its office of financial operations’ plan to sustain audit readiness.

The U.S. Justice Department has selected Accenture Federal Services (NYSE: ACN) as one of 20 contractors to provide ITInformation Technology services under its $1.1 billion ITSS-4 indefinite-delivery/indefinite-quantity contract.
ITSS-4 has a six-month base contracting period with six one-year extension options.

The U.S. Air Force has awarded Accenture (NYSE: ACN) a 24 -month, $17.2 million contract to conduct risk reduction and prototyping for advanced command and control services.
